Post by: Laneware on Sat, 21 March 2020, 16:05:22
Genuine question, if it’s gasket mount, why put the screw holes for the pcb? Are there reasons to have the pcb not floating?

Good question. The screw holes will be removable standofs. The only reason I have included them is recognising that people have existing PCBs with expensive switches that they may want to use with the case. The screw holes are POKER layout.
